IF you are making plans to travel away from home during this Chinese New Year holidays, don’t forget to consider signing up with the police “Balik Kampung, Rumah Selamat” campaign.
Subang Jaya OCPD ACP Wan Azlan Wan Mamat said police personnel will be on duty to visit and check on registered homes for this Chinese New Year whose owners and occupants might be away for the festival.
“If you are joining the balik kampung exodus this holiday, don’t forget to sign up for the initiative. We will have personnel check on your homes regularly while you are away.”
“Ops Selamat/Ops Cegah Jenayah will involve frequent and regular patrols to homes which are registered with us during festivals,” he said.
